It’s important to understand the seed you’re planting and know when the maturity of those plants will be in correlation with your hunting season as well!
One of the biggest mistakes we can make with fall food plots is planting because the calendar says it’s time.
The calendar doesn’t grow seed.
Moisture does.
Before you put seed in the ground, look at the conditions you’re planting INTO — not just the date you’re planting ON.
Is there adequate soil moisture?
Is there rain coming?
Is the seedbed ready?
Are you planting a variety that fits your location and your planting window?
Sometimes waiting a few days for the right conditions is a much better decision than planting today just because you always have.
Fall plots are too important to leave to habit.
Plant with a purpose. Plant for the conditions.
